STOREY, Dooze

1972 - ?

Rachel Anne Storey was born at Bury St Edmund's, Suffolk in 1972, daughter of Edward Storey and his wife Philippa née Conroy, who married in Surrey in 1968. Dooze, as she was known, studied fine art at Chester College and Staffordshire University and from 1992 lived with artist Kelvin Bowers (born 1946) in Staffordshire and, after a brief period in Languedoc, France, in 1995 moved to St Ives, Cornwall and in 2000 they were living at Sea Mews Nest, Tregenna Terrace, St Ives, Cornwall before moving to Ventnor Terrace, St Ives. Dooze had a solo exhibition at Salthouse Gallery, St Ives in 1995; another at Galeria Punkt, Gdansk, Poland in 1996 and in the same year included in a St Ives exhibition at David Holmes Contemporary Art, Peterborough. Other mixed exhibitions include Collyer Bristow Gallery, London; The Millinery Works Gallery, London; The Millenium Gallery, St Ives and The Belgrave Gallery, St Ives. Her French experience influenced a decision to step back from showing paintings and instead to focus on developing a large body of work, some of which can be seen at Cricket Fine Art. https://www.cricketfineart.co.uk
